Time-Driven Activity-Based Costing
A refinement of activity-based costing that assigns costs based on the duration activities require, leveraging time as the primary driver.
Customer Service Department
A division of a business dedicated to addressing customer inquiries, problems, and needs to ensure satisfaction.
Customer Cost Analysis
A process of examining the costs involved in serving a customer or customer segment, helping in making informed pricing or service strategies.
